Programme Overview

The Advanced Certificate in Random Dynamics in Complex Systems is designed for professionals and researchers who wish to deepen their understanding of complex systems and the mathematical models that govern their behavior. This program focuses on the study of random processes and their applications in various complex systems, including but not limited to, financial markets, ecological networks, and social media dynamics. It equips learners with the theoretical foundations and practical tools necessary to analyze and predict the behavior of complex systems under uncertainty.

Learners in this program will develop a robust set of skills and knowledge, including a deep understanding of stochastic processes, probability theory, and statistical methods. They will learn to model complex systems using advanced techniques such as Markov chains, random graphs, and stochastic differential equations. Additionally, the program emphasizes computational skills, enabling students to implement models and analyze data using specialized software and programming languages.
